Effective Nonprofit Governance: Principles, Diversity, and Legal Compliance

Effective governance is the cornerstone of a successful and trustworthy nonprofit organization. A well-functioning board of directors ensures that the organization remains true to its mission, operates ethically, and manages its resources responsibly. This paper will delve into key principles of nonprofit board governance, explore the vital role of cultural diversity on boards, and examine the implications of a specific provision of the Sarbanes-Oxley Act for nonprofit organizations.
